WebErnst Georg Ravenstein, who published in English as E.G. Ravenstein, was Professor of Geography at Bedford College, 1882–83, and in 1902 became the first to receive the Victoria gold medal of the Royal Geographical Society for "his efforts during 40 years to introduce scientific methods into the cartography of the United Kingdom." Ravenstein was born to a … WebRavenstein, an English geographer, used census data from England and Wales to develop his "Laws of Migration" (1889). He concluded that migration was governed by a "push-pull" process; that is, unfavorable …
